What is an HRIS assistant?

HRIS Assistants are administrative professionals who help manage and maintain Human Resources Information Systems (HRIS) within an organization. They are responsible for entering, updating, and verifying employee data, generating reports, and supporting HR staff with system-related issues. HRIS Assistants also help ensure data accuracy and compliance, assist with onboarding processes, and provide technical support for HRIS users. Their work is crucial for the smooth operation and integrity of HR data management.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an HRIS assistant?

To thrive as an HRIS Assistant, you need a solid understanding of human resources processes, data entry, and basic HR principles, often supported by a degree in HR or a related field. Familiarity with HRIS platforms such as Workday, SAP SuccessFactors, or ADP, as well as proficiency in Microsoft Excel, is typically required. Attention to detail, strong organizational skills, and effective communication are important so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ure accurate data management, efficient HR operations, and clear support for both HR staff and employees.

What are some common challenges faced by HRIS assistants, and how can they be managed effectively?

HRIS Assistants often encounter challenges such as maintaining data accuracy, managing sensitive employee information, and adapting to frequent software updates. To manage these effectively, it's important to develop strong attention to detail, stay updated with system training, and follow strict data privacy protocols. Collaborating closely with HR team members and IT professionals also helps ensure smooth system operations and timely resolution of issues, contributing to a more efficient HR workflow.

Summary:

The HRIS Analyst is responsible for the administration, maintenance, and optimization of the organization's Human Resources Information System (HRIS), ensuring data integrity, system security, and overall system performance. This role manages system configuration, enhancements, upgrades, integrations, and ongoing process improvements while supporting HR operations through reporting, analytics, and automation. Serving as the HRIS subject matter expert, the HRIS Analyst provides technical support, troubleshooting, user guidance, and project management for HR technology initiatives. This position also develops meaningful workforce metrics and insights to improve operational efficiency and support business decision-making, while performing additional projects and responsibilities as needed.


Key Responsibilities:

  • Serve as the primary point of contact for HRIS-related questions, troubleshooting, issue resolution, and reporting requests.
  • Maintain and support the HRIS platform by implementing system updates, communicating enhancements and known issues, and ensuring data accuracy through regular audits and maintenance.
  • Partner with HR team members and business stakeholders to support system upgrades, integrations, testing, and ongoing process improvements.
  • Work closely with end users to analyze business needs, design solutions, test new functionality, and implement system enhancements.
  • Maintain documentation for system configurations, business rules, security settings, workflows, and reporting structures.
  • Oversee HRIS data structures, interfaces, and integration requirements while ensuring data integrity and compliance with established standards.
  • Support integrations between the HRIS and other business systems, including payroll, benefits, learning management, identity management, and other third-party applications.
  • Collaborate with Human Resources, Payroll, Finance, and Information Technology to ensure accurate and efficient processing of employee data and business transactions.
  • Evaluate existing HR systems and processes, identify opportunities for improvement, and recommend technology solutions that increase efficiency and automation.
  • Configure and administer annual performance management processes, including review templates, reporting, user support, training, and troubleshooting.
  • Support annual compensation planning by configuring merit review cycles, creating salary planning worksheets, monitoring approvals, and coordinating data transfers to payroll.
  • Research new HRIS functionality and recommend system enhancements that align with organizational goals and evolving business needs.
  • Develop, document, streamline, and automate HR processes to improve operational efficiency and the employee experience.
  • Design and maintain HR dashboards, analytics, and both standard and ad hoc reports to support business decision-making.
  • Monitor HR data quality, maintain compliance with applicable privacy and regulatory requirements, and assist with internal and external audit activities.
  • Administer HRIS security roles and user access, ensuring appropriate approvals and compliance with security standards. Partner with IT to support single sign-on (SSO) and related access controls.
  • Provide ongoing training and support to HR team members and managers on HR technology platforms and system functionality.
  • Develop and maintain user guides, training materials, and documentation to ensure consistent use of HR systems across the organization.
